A comparative study on the glycolic acid oxidase (GO) of the domestic Spirulina(Arthrospira) platensis (S_(1)) from alkaline lake in Erdos Plateau and the imported S. (A.) platensis (S_(2)) and S. (A.) maxima (S_(3)) as well is made with colorimetric method. The results show that activity of GO (25℃, pH 8.0) of S_(1), S_(2 )and S_(3) is 70.9 U/gFW, 59.6 U/gFW and 80.9 U/gFW respectively; the GO's optimum temperature of S_(1)、S_(2) and S_(3 )is 30℃; the GO's optimum pH value of S_(1 )is 8.6,while that of S_(2 ) 8.2 and that of S_(3) 8.4; the GO of S_(1 )is stable from 0℃ to 35℃ and from pH 7.6 to pH 10.0, while that of S_(2) from 0℃ to 30℃ and from pH 8.0 to pH 9.0 and that of S_(3) from 0℃ to 35℃ and from pH 8.0 to pH 8.6. Adaptive range of S_(1) GO for temperature and pH is wider, and activity at low and high temperature and under strong acidand alkali conditions is higher than that of the imported species.

In order to identify ceftriaxone and its analogs whether has the function of anti-tolerance of morphine and study the dose-effect relation of ceftriaxone in mice, hot plate method to measure pain threshold of mouse and naloxone withdrawal models were carried out and compared with normal saline group. Ceftriaxone and cefotaxime had the effect of anti-tolerance and anti-dependence of morphine notably. And ceftriaxone has the effect of anti-tolerance of morphine in a dose dependent manner.

Objective To explore the efficacy,safety and life quality of patients of morphine hydrochloride sustained-release tablets combined with celecoxib in the treatment of advanced lung cancer with moderate to severe cancer-induced pain.Methods A total of 247 patients of advanced lung cancer with moderate to severe cancer-induced pain were randomly divided into combination therapy group (n =127) and morphine monotherapy group (n =120) using simple random sampling digital table method.The differences of dose,efficacy,adverse drug reactions and life quality between the two groups were analyzed.Results In achieving similar analgesic effect,the average maintenance dose of morphine in combination therapy group was (52.51 ±19.92)mg/d,lower than that in monotherapy group [(58.75 ±20.64)mg/d,t =-2.414,P =0.017].The incidence of constipation in combination therapy group was 34.6%,lower than that in monotherapy treatment group (47.5 %,x2 =4.218,P =0.040).The life quality of the two groups were improved,and the life quality improvement rate in combination therapy group was 59.8%,higher than that in monotherapy treatment group (43.3%,x2 =6.736,P =0.009).Conclusion Morphine hydrochloride sustained-release tablets combined with celecoxib is effective in the treatment of moderate to severe cancer pain,which can reduce the dosage of morphine and reduce adverse reaction,so as to improve the life quality of the patients with advanced lung cancer.

Cooperation hydrogen production was carried out using Rhodopseudomonas sp. DT and Enterobacter aerogenes. The effects of the initial ratio of Rhodopseudomonas sp. DT and E. aerogenes, culture temperature, and carbon source on the cooperation hydrogen production were investigated. The results suggested that cooperation hydrogen production rate was highly affected by the initial ratio of Rhodopseudomonas sp. DT and E. aerogenes. The mixed bacteria of Rhodopseudomonas sp. DT and E. aerogenes with 1:1 initial ratio benefited to the cooperation hydrogen production, which led the hydrogen production rate and duration of gas production to 3.1 mol H2/mol glucose and 81 h, respectively. The pH dynamics analysis of culture medium further discovered that the pH of the mixed bacteria with 1:1 initial ratio changed from 6 to 7 smaller than other conditions, which was probably fitted to produce hydrogen. Furthermore, the mixed bacteria with 1:1 initial ratio had the higher hydrogen production efficiency at temperatures of 28?C and 37?C than at 20?C, and without any hydrogen production at temperature of 50?C. The carbon sources of glucose, succinate acid, malic acid could be used to produce hydrogen by the mixed bacteria. Even the soluble starch, unused by Rhodopseudomonas sp. DT, was also decomposed by the mixed bacteria to produce hydrogen with the conversion efficiency of 8.22%. The glucose was the optimal carbon resource, and the conversion efficiency could reach to 36.11%. The results, further, implied that the cooperation hydrogen production could enlarge the use of the carbon sources.

Objective To report 11 cases with the tissue defects of their upper or lower limbs repaired with the anastomsed medial sural artery perforator flaps.Methods The free medial sural artery perforator flaps,with length of 8 cm to 15 cm and width of 6 cm to 14 cm were used for tissue defect reconstruction of the distal upper or lower limbs in 11 cases,including 6 females and 5 males.The flap was harvested from the ho- mo-lateral calf,confined between the posterior-medial edge of the tibia and the middle line of the calf and a- bove the distal half part of the medial sural muscle,with a same axis of this muscle.Results Ten cases survived very well,which was relatively thin,and the donor site can be acceptable.One case resulted in a complete flap necrotized and covered with a split skin graft.No obvious motor function defect was observed of the donor leg.Conclusion The anastomsed medial sural artery perforator flap is alternative donor flap for the upper or lower limb tissue defect repair,especially for the defect in the hand or foot.

Objective To investigate a reasonable and effective internal fixation method for posterolateral fracture of the tibial plateau. Methods Specimens of the tibial plateau with posterolateral fracture made from 12 adult male cadavers were randomly and evenly divided into 3 groups, and fixed by anterior 6.5 mm lag screw, lateral 4.5 mm L-shape plate, posterior 3.5 mm T-shape plate, respectively. All the specimens were loaded in turn by stress of 250, 500, 750, 1 000 N, and the corresponding axial displacement and stress were measured. Results Under the same stress, the Y-axial displacement of the anterior lag screw group was the smallest, showing a significant difference with the lateral plate group and the posterior plate group, while there was no significant difference between the lateral plate group and the posterior plate group in the Y-axial displacement. The stresses on marked points in the anterior lag screw group were evenly distributed. Conclusions For fixation of isolated posterolateral fractures of the tibial plateau, the anterior 6.5 mm lag screw can effectively increase the axial stability and balance the stress distribution around the fracture block, indicating it is an effective method for mechanical fixation. The lateral plate has certain advantage in lateral stability control, while the posterior plate has certain value to reduction of the posterior tibia plateau fracture.

PURPOSETo compare the therapeutic effects of different doses of intravenous esomeprazole on treating trauma patients with stress ulcer bleeding.
METHODSA total of 102 trauma patients with stress ulcer bleeding were randomly divided into 2 groups: 52 patients were assigned to the high-dose group who received 80 mg intravenous esomeprazole, and then 8 mg/h continuous infusion for 3 days; 50 patients were assigned to the conventional dose group who received 40 mg intravenous esomeprazole sodium once every 12 h for 72 h.
RESULTSCompared with the conventional dose group, the total efficiency of the high-dose group and conventional dose group was 98.08% and 86.00%, respectively (p < 0.05), the hemostatic time was 22.10 h ± 5.18 h and 28.27 h ± 5.96 h, respectively (p < 0.05).
CONCLUSIONBoth doses of intravenous esomeprazole have good hemostatic effects on stress ulcer bleeding in trauma patients. The high-dose esomeprazole is better for hemostasis.

The pharmacokinetics of 6beta-naltrexol (6beta-NOL) following single intramuscular administration and multiple intramuscular injection once per day for seven days was studied in 4 Beagle dogs. Plasma concentration of 6beta-NOL in dogs was analyzed by a combination of high performance liquid chromatography (HPLC) and electrochemical detection with naloxone (NLX) as internal standard. After single intramuscular injection of 0.2 mg x kg(-1) 6beta-NOL, the plasma concentration-time curve of the drug was found to fit to a two compartment model with first-order absorption. The main parameters of single dosing were as follows: t1/2alpha was (0.26 +/- 0.23) h, t1/2beta was (4.77 +/- 1.65) h, C(max) was (81.65 +/- 5.61) ng x mL(-1), t(peak) was (0.27 +/- 0.07) h, CL(s) was (1.20 +/- 0.06) L x kg(-1) x h(-1), V/F(c) was (1.94 +/- 0.15) L x kg(-1), and AUC(0-t) was (166.82 +/- 7.68) ng x h x mL(-1), separately. After multiple intramuscular injection of 0.2 mg x kg(-1) 6beta-NOL once per day for seven days, the plasma concentration-time curve of the drug fitted to a two compartment model with first-order absorption too. The main parameters of the last dosing were as follows: t1/2alpha was (0.19 +/- 0.18) h, t1/2beta was (5.79 +/- 1.50) h, C(max) was (79.82 +/- 10.5) ng x mL(-1), t(peak) was (0.18 +/- 0.08) h, CL(s) was (1.12 +/- 0.07) L x kg(-1) x h(-1), V/F(c) was (2.10 +/- 0.27) L x kg(-1), and AUC(0-t) was (173.23 +/- 9.49) ng x h x mL(-1), separately. The difference of the parameters between the first and the last dosing was not significant, showing that the plasma kinetics of 6beta-naltrexol was not changed after multiple administrations. In the course of multiple administration, the peak and valley concentration of plasma 6beta-naltrexol were (79.03 +/- 10.3) and (1.50 +/- 0.93) ng x mL(-1), respectively. No clear adverse events were noted during this study. These results showed that plasma 6beta-naltrexol fits to a two compartment model with first-order absorption in dog after intramuscular administration and their pharmacokinetic parameters were reported. There was no remarkable change on plasma pharmacokinetics of 6beta-naltrexol after multiple intramuscular administrations.
